Elementary Education is the 19th most popular major in the country with 40,622 degrees awarded in 2019-2020.
Across New Jersey, there were 559 elementary education gra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 399 elementary education graduates with average earnings and debt of $39,288 and $24,807 respectively.

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end William Paterson University of New Jersey. The school came in at #1 for the Best Vallue Elementary Teaching Schools for a Bachelor’s in New Jersey For Those Making Over $110k. Wayne, New Jersey is the setting for this medium-sized institution of higher learning. The public school handed out bachelors’s elementary teaching degrees to 32 students in 2019-2020.
William Paterson University did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#6 on our “Best Elementary Education Bachelor’s Degree Schools in New Jersey” list. The yearly cost to attend William Paterson University is $19,547 for new jersey bachelor’s degree elementary teaching students whose families make more than $110k.
The school has an excellent freshman retention rate of 90%, which means students like the school well enough to return for a second year.

Out of the 11 schools in the Best Vallue Elementary Teaching Schools for a Bachelor’s in New Jersey For Those Making Over $110k that were part of this year’s ranking, Kean University landed the #2 spot on the list. Union, New Jersey is the setting for this fairly large institution of higher learning. The public school handed out bachelors’s elementary teaching degrees to 68 students in 2019-2020.
Kean did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#4 on our “Best Elementary Education Bachelor’s Degree Schools in New Jersey” list. The yearly cost to attend Kean University is $18,604 for New Jersey Bachelor’s Degree Elementary Teaching students whose families make more than $110k.

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end The College of New Jersey. It ranked #4 on our 2022 Best Vallue Elementary Teaching Schools for a Bachelor’s in New Jersey For Those Making Over $110k list. The College of New Jersey is a public institution located in Ewing, New Jersey. The school has a medium-sized population, and it awarded 97 bachelors’s degrees in 2019-2020.
TCNJ also took the #1 spot in our “Best Elementary Education Bachelor’s Degree Schools in New Jersey” ranking. It costs about $27,541 for new jersey bachelor’s degree elementary teaching students whose families make more than $110k per year to attend The College of New Jersey.
The school has an impressive student loan default rate. It’s only 1.6%, which is much lower than the national rate of 10.1%. Students who start out at the school are likely to stick around. The freshman retention rate is 94%.

- The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System (IPEDS) from the National Center for Education Statistics (NCES), a branch of the U.S. Department of Education (DOE) serves as the core of our data about colleges.
- Some other college data, including much of the graduate earnings data, comes from the U.S. Department of Education’s (College Scorecard).
- Information about the national average student loan default rate is from the U.S. Department of Education and refers to data about the 2016 borrower cohort tracking period for which the cohort default rate (CDR) was 10.1%.
